Pros: Initially purchased this to cool down my aluminum external 3,5" HDD case. Temperature dropped for 8 degrees (C). When I stopped using this casing I simply put this fan atop of my laptop keyboard to cool it down (I use a separate keyboard, so no problem here). Laptop HDD temperature dropped from 54 to 47 degrees. The fan is silent and easy to use: just plug it in to USB and place on whatever you need to cool down. As you can see on the picture, it has four extendable legs and you can actually put it under the notebook.

Pros: Used this thing to help cooling my 3.5-inch desktop HDDs in an open case. Brought my HDDs temperature from 53 down to 48 degrees C under full load last summer. Not much but it returned them into the threshold of safe temperature. USB.
Cons: I had to tape the cable to the frame because at some point the fan blades started grinding it destroying the insulation and making annoying noise. Not very difficult task.
